The bright neon signage and wafting smells of meat draws diners to Smokin’ Joe like moths to a flame. A stall in the Urban Hawker food hall in Midtown, this Singapore import specializes in Hainanese curries and fried cutlets. Their golden curry brims with warm spices; it’s savory, funky, and so craveable we’d happily eat it straight up with steamed rice. But you should get it with the juicy grilled chicken thighs and braised cabbage, which soak up the curry like a flavor sponge. They also do fried chicken and fish cutlets, as well as fries and a vegan cutlet.
